One of the sites we visited was the Palmach Cave
The cave, the forest & Kibbutz Mishmar HaEmek where the cave is located, served as one of the first and permanent bases of the Palmach
It was used as a place for Palmach units to stay, for conferences, courses, training & commanders' meetings. In particular, the members of the German (1942), Arab (1943), Pilots' (1944-48) & Special Rangers' (1944-48) platoons of the Palmach camped in the cave
In 1942, the place served as a training base, in view of the danger of the occupation of the Land of Israel by the armies of Nazi Germany & Fascist Italy.
Today, the place serves as a centre for passing on the Palmach heritage to groups & IDF soldiers.
